The Phoenix VA Health Care System is recruiting for a full-time RN in Cardiac Cath at the Phoenix VA Health Care system in Phoenix, AZ. The RN is responsible for participating in a wide variety of specialized invasive cardiovascular diagnostic and therapeutic procedures, in the Cardiac Catheterization Laboratory, that assist in the diagnosis, management, and treatment of cardiovascular disease.
- Circulates, assists, and operates equipment for all of the various Cardiac Cath procedures.
- Proficient in scrubbing all Cath lab procedures
- Monitors patients during Cath procedures, including continuous ECG and hemodynamic monitoring, identification of cardiac arrhythmias, response to medications, titration of vasoactive IV medications, and treatments.
- Documents patient data during procedures and maintains the procedure prolog.
- Administers medications, including ACLS medications and anticoagulants utilizing all safety precautions.
- Administers moderate sedation with appropriate patient monitoring, assessment, and documentation.
- Maintains all radiation safety principles.
- Conducts quality control procedures on equipment.
- Participates in sheath removal post-procedures.
- Follows strict adherence to sterile technique, infection control, and safety practices.
- Maintains knowledge of the IABP, function of a transvenous pacemaker, and new technological equipment added to the Cath Lab.
- Transports patient's pre and post procedure.
- Participates in maintaining a clean environment.
- Participates in pre-procedure and post-procedure care of patients as necessary.
- Participates in the clinical workup, pre-procedure contact, and post-procedure follow-up of all Cath Lab patients with the accompanied appropriate documentation.

Grade Determinations:
The following criteria must be met in determining the grade assignment of candidates, and if appropriate, the level within a grade:
- Nurse I Level I - An Associate Degree (ADN) or Diploma in Nursing, with no additional nursing practice/experience required.
- Nurse I Level II - An ADN or Diploma in Nursing and approximately 1 year of nursing practice/experience; OR an ADN or Diploma in Nursing and a bachelor's degree in a related field with no additional nursing practice/experience; OR a Bachelor's of Science in Nursing (BSN) with no additional nursing practice/experience.
- Nurse I Level III - An ADN or Diploma in Nursing and approximately 2-3 years of nursing practice/experience; OR an ADN or Diploma in Nursing and a Bachelor's degree in a related field and approximately 1-2 years of nursing practice/experience; OR a BSN with approximately 1-2 years of nursing practice/experience; OR a Master's degree in nursing (MSN) or related field with a BSN and no additional nursing practice/experience.
- Nurse II - A BSN with approximately 2-3 years of nursing practice/experience; OR ADN or Diploma in Nursing and a Bachelor's degree in a related field and approximately 2-3 year's of nursing practice/experience; OR a Master's degree in nursing or related field with a BSN and approximately 1-2 year's of nursing practice/experience; OR a Doctoral degree in nursing or meets basic requirements for appointment and has doctoral degree in a related field with no additional nursing practice/experience required.
- Nurse III - Master's degree in nursing or related field with BSN and approximately 2-3 year's of nursing practice/experience; OR a Doctoral degree in nursing or related field and approximately 2-3 year's of nursing practice/experience.
